The design of this tea cup is inspired by the ones my grandma used to serve us tea. Every time we go to visit her she serves us tea and if I’m being honest, I am not the biggest fan of the tea she serves. So, to be polite, I designed this little tea cup that from the outside would look the same, but only a quarter of the cup could be filled with tea and I could slowly sip it away.
